FIGURES 45–51. Achnanthes trachyderma. Individuals from Society Archipelago, SEM. 45 in Achnanthes citronella, A. trachyderma comb. nov. (Bacillariophyta) and allied taxa pertaining to the same morphological group

Abstract

FIGURES 45–51. Achnanthes trachyderma. Individuals from Society Archipelago, SEM. 45. SV external side, with narrow sternum. 46. Apices with areolae (arrowhead). 47. Valvocopulae system lacking fimbriae (arrowhead). 48. SV internal side, with open SVVC (arrow) and no fimbriae (arrowheads). 50. Internal SV areolae pattern and no areolae on apices. 49. Detail of the cingulum composed of the two valvocopulae (SVVC and RVVC) and a supplementary copula (C). 51. Detail of the internal structure of the SV areolae. Scale bars = 5 μm (Figs 45–48, 50); 1 μm (Figs 49, 51).

Published as part of Riaux-Gobin, Catherine, Compère, Pierre, Hinz, Friedel & Ector, Luc, 2015, Achnanthes citronella, A. trachyderma comb. nov. (Bacillariophyta) and allied taxa pertaining to the same morphological group, pp. 101-119 in Phytotaxa 227 (2) on page 110, DOI: 10.11646/phytotaxa.227.2.1, http://zenodo.org/record/13635194
